‘Messi + Suarez’ Reunion Confirms… ‘1+1 Year’ Contract With Miami, ‘Barca Duo’ Reunited

“Suarez will move to Miami. He is close to signing and announcing his contract,” European transfer market expert Fabrizio Romano said on Tuesday (Korea Standard Time). He reached a verbal agreement a month ago and has now completed preparations for the contract. The basic contract is one year, and an option to extend it by one year is also included. Messi and Suarez are back together,” adding, “HERE WE GO,” a sign that will confirm his transfer.

Messi and Suarez were duos who dominated the European leagues during the Barcelona years. Back then, they were called “MSN” as Neymar was added. According to the soccer statistics channel “TransferMarkt,” Suarez produced 99 joint goals with Messi and 40 with Neymar. He ranks first and second in career collaboration goals.

Suarez left Europe at the end of his career, most recently with Gremio. He then scored an incredible number of offensive points throughout the season. He played 53 official matches and scored 26 goals and 17 assists, winning the Campeonato Gaucho and Recopa Gaucha with his team. Despite his advanced age as a player, he showed off his skills in the class.

Suarez’s de facto final destination has been decided, and his last destination was Miami, where his best friend Messi is playing. The Miami club was founded in 2018 and is co-owned by David Beckham. It continued to make massive investments this summer after playing in the middle and lower ranks, and garnered great attention by recruiting Messi, Sergio Busquets, and Jordi Alba. The investment effect was certain. Messi’s outstanding performance in the League Cup helped him win his first trophy since his foundation.

The move has been accelerating since early December. The British newspaper “The Athletic” once said that Miami is finalizing a one-year contract with Uruguayan striker Suarez. According to Romano, he can stay for up to 2025 as the option to extend his contract by one year is included. Messi will also be able to stay with him for two years as his contract expires.
